Triuk is a primarily agricultural planet with a turbulent past - the nonviolent revolutions of 2941-3 drew attention from social organizers systems away, until its new leader failed to deliver on their promises. A biological weapon permanently decommissioned the spaceport in 2958- the perpetrator remains unknown to this day. The new leadership's rapid militarization after this incident accelerated the then-peaceful second rebellion into frequent violence.

Flores is a planetoid notable for an unusually high concentration of gold. Exports are balanced with accompanying imports of other solid mass. The planetoid is slowly growing in size due to the higher density of gold in comparison to silicate compounds.
